#1a1ca4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a1ca4 is composed of 10.2% red, 11%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.1%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 239.1 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 37.3%. #1a1ca4 color hex could be obtained by blending #3438ff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1a1ca4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a1ca4 has RGB values of R:26, G:28,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 1711268.

Shades and Tints of #1a1ca4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02020c is the darkest color, while #fafaf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a1ca4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5c62 is the less saturated color, while #0407ba is the most saturated one.
